Cooking waffles involves both physical and chemical changes. The physical changes occur as the batter is mixed and transformed into a solid form when heated, while chemical changes happen as the ingredients react to heat, leading to the Maillard reaction, which gives the waffles their flavor and brown color. Additionally, the leavening agents in the batter create gas bubbles, contributing to the texture. Overall, cooking waffles is a complex process that showcases both types of changes.

The reaction going on in the meatloaf through the cooking process is known as the Maillard reaction. The Maillard reaction is a chemical reaction between amino acids and reducing sugars that gives browned foods their desirable flavor. Examples of this reaction are through general browning of meats, such as searing steak.

Cooking an onion involves both chemical and physical changes. The heat causes physical changes such as softening and browning of the onion as well as chemical changes such as the breakdown of complex molecules into simpler compounds, resulting in new flavors and aromas.
